Museu de Artes e Tradições Populares
Morro de Vilha Velha (north of the old town, across the Rio Perequé-Açu) • Wed-Sun 9am-noon & 2-5pm • R$3
he Forte Defensor Perpétuo was built in 1703 to defend Paraty from pirates preying
on gold ships leaving the port. It underwent restoration in 1822, and today houses the
Museu de Artes e Tradições Populares , which has a permanent display of fishing tools
and basketware, as well as handicrafts for sale.

Boat trips Schooners leave from the Praia do Pontal north
of Paraty, and from the port quay, for the beaches of
Paraty-Mirim, Jurumirim, Lula and Picinguaba. There are
65 islands and about two hundred beaches to choose from
in the vicinity. Tickets for trips out to the islands, typically
costing R$50 per person, leave Paraty at noon, stop at three
or four islands for swimming opportunities and return at
6pm. These trips can be pretty rowdy affairs, with the larger
boats capable of carrying several dozen people and usually
blaring out loud music. Alternatively, for around R$250 (or
R$150 in the low season) you can easily charter a small
fishing boat suitable for three to five passengers.
ACCOMMODATION
For most of the year, it's easy to find accommodation, but from late December to after Carnaval and for special events, the
area is packed and hotel space becomes hard to find. At other times, you're likely to be offered discounts of up to fifty
percent from the high-season prices given below. Paraty can also be visited on a day-trip from Ubatuba or Angra dos Reis.
